Onimim Jacks

Onimim Ernestina Briggs Jacks (sometimes erroneously spelt Jack) is a lawyer serving since June 2015 as the Rivers State Commissioner of Agriculture in Nigeria.[1][2] She is a member of the Rivers State People's Democratic Party.
Education
Jacks attended Federal Government College, Port Harcourt as a teenager. She holds a master's degree in law.[3]
Honors and awards
- Member, Governing Council of the Federal Government College, Port Harcourt
- Fellow, FIDA
- Fellow, Ashoka
Publications
Works published by Jacks include;[4]
- Using ADR in resolving maritime disputes: a Nigerian perspective, Volume 1, Number 1, Port Harcourt Bar Journal, December 2004
- Women’s Rights under the Nigerian Criminal Law, a monograph. 2003
- Genderizing the 1999 Constitution, accepted for publication, Journal of Public Law, RSUST Vol. 2 2003
- Case Review; State vs. Cornelius Obasi (1998) 9 NWLR, (part 567) 686, the Nigerian Law and Practice Journal of the Council of Legal Education,
- The Problems of the Niger Delta as a Human Rights Issue, a paper presented at the conference on the Niger Delta at Port Harcourt, 6–9 December 2000.
- The Legal Regime of the Local Government System in Nigeria, University of Calabar Law Journal, 2001.
